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
090592 480904 1616 75954304
47302 257229611
47302 257229611
52860096 47594 3860931 96868 663
All about undefined
Interested in learning more?
47302 257229611
52860096 47594 3860931 96868 663
See more
896 4940357831
00825 158454094 837 506975
See more
437272 82605168571
7735 943314011 566 6001
See more